Kansona is a Rural village located in Udaynarayanpur, Howrah, West-bengal.
The total population of Kansona is 1,713.
Kansona village comprises 394 households.
The literacy rate in Kansona is 81.1%. Among the literate population of 1,249, there are 686 literate males and 563 literate females.
In Kansona, there are 898 males and 815 females, with a sex ratio of 908 females per 1000 males.
There are 173 children (10.1% of population), comprising 96 boys and 77 girls.
The total number of workers in Kansona is 670, with 572 main workers and 98 marginal workers.
In Kansona, there are 538 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(283 males, 255 females) and 1 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(1 males, 0 females).
Kansona is located in West-bengal state, Howrah district, and falls under Udaynarayanpur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 332531 and LGD code is 332531.
